Output e21fb4cf61b146946162601991e583ac12854e0303a34207705342496df0d7aa:4

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7be0aa7a73d6e43058a185f060f5f9d740dce61efc5697b240e760ec52cad8da
address
tb1p00s257nn6mjrqk9pshcxpa0e6aqdees7l3tf0vjquaswc5k2mrdq3jrvp2
transaction
e21fb4cf61b146946162601991e583ac12854e0303a34207705342496df0d7aa
spent
true